The Parent-Teacher Association (PTA) is not only a bridge for communication between the school and the parents but also a resource pool for entertaining parent-child activities. It helps enhance parent-school co-operation and the school spirit in general.
The PTA organizes the Annual Meeting every year mostly in October. The PTA members would report on the work they have done and also release their report on the financial situation during the meeting. At the same time, parent-child workshops would be held after the annual meeting so as to provide precious occasions for strengthening ties in the family. Meanwhile, picnics and visits that aim to enhance parent-child relations are also organized by the PTA at times. These activities not only help consolidate the relation between parents and their kids but also provide opportunities for parents to know more about one another.

The PTA has also joined and helped organized different events like the Thematic Integration Day and the festive programme titled (in Chinese only) “中華文化日”, which have often been well liked by participants. The PTA has also tried conducting various web-based activities via the Internet, aiming to enhance parent-child relations, despite the undesirable impacts of the pandemic on deterring on-site interactions in these recent years.






On giving their keen support for the school, the PTA has also been generous enough to sponsor some of our school activities.
